Dundalk’s Imperial Hotel for sale at €1.2m

Centrally located 50-bedroom hotel is about 800m from Dundalk railway station

DTZ Sherry FitzGerald reports interest from both sides of the Border in the Imperial Hotel in Dundalk, Co Louth, which is to be offered for sale at a guide price of €1.2 million.

Kirsty Rothwell is handling the sale of the 50-bedroom hotel on the instructions of receiver Tom Kavanagh of Deloitte. It is located in the centre of Dundalk next to Marshes Shopping Centre and about 800m from Dundalk railway station.

It is also within 2.5km of Dundalk Institute of Technology.

The last census in 2011 found that 10 per cent of the population of Dundalk are students. Not surprisingly, the bar and nightclub in the Imperial attracts a considerable number of them.
